For those of you that have given your cat B-12 injections, how much was the dose? My vet has given us 6 needles that are 1.5 units each. From what I am reading online, it appears the standard dose is .5 mL.

The dose in ml depends upon the concentration. One standard concentration is 1000 mcg/ml. Per http://vetmed.tamu.edu/gilab/research/cobalamin-information the dose for cats is 250 mcg (ug)
